Robin Hood with the Missoula Children's Theater

This was the second year for Noah and the first year for Sydney to be in the Missoula Children's Theater production. Two young actors from the Theater travel all over Europe to different military installations each year to spend less than one week at each location. This is offered to us free of charge, which is so nice. It gives the kids a small taste of being on the stage. This year the production was a musical version of Robin Hood. After school on Monday the kids auditioned, a group audition that really is a cool process to watch. Noah was cast as a forester and King Richard and Syd was a skunk. The kids practiced each day after school, and yesterday, Friday they had two performances. They all did a terrific job, it was really fun to watch.
